gitpull到新分支

不及物动词 其他 70

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要将 git pull 命令应用到新分支,可以按照以下步骤进行操作:

    1. 首先,确保当前所在分支是你要拉取代码的分支,可以使用 `git branch` 命令查看当前所在分支,并通过 `git checkout` 命令切换到目标分支。如果目标分支不存在,可以使用 `git checkout -b ` 命令创建并切换到新的分支。

    2. 确认当前分支与远程仓库的同步情况,可以使用 `git remote -v` 命令查看远程仓库信息,并使用 `git status` 命令检查当前分支的状态。

    3. 在确认当前分支干净(没有未提交的更改)后,可以使用 `git pull` 命令将远程仓库的最新代码拉取到当前分支。完成这一步骤后,你的新分支将包含远程仓库的最新代码。

    以下是一个示例操作:

    “`
    $ git branch
    * main
    feature_branch

    $ git checkout -b new_feature_branch
    Switched to a new branch ‘new_feature_branch’

    $ git remote -v
    origin https://github.com/user/repo.git (fetch)
    origin https://github.com/user/repo.git (push)

    $ git status
    On branch new_feature_branch
    nothing to commit, working tree clean

    $ git pull
    Updating origin

    Fast-forwarded new_feature_branch to origin/new_feature_branch

    $ git status
    On branch new_feature_branch
    Your branch is up to date with ‘origin/new_feature_branch’.

    “`

    通过以上步骤,你就可以成功地将 git pull 命令应用到新分支上,更新并同步你的代码。记得在操作之前做好备份并谨慎检查,避免出现不必要的代码冲突或错误。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    首先,让我们明确一下gitpull的含义。git pull是git命令的一部分,用于从远程仓库获取最新的更改,并将其合并到本地分支。

    要在新分支上执行gitpull命令,需要进行以下步骤:

    1. 创建并切换到新分支:使用git branch命令加上分支名称创建一个新分支,并使用git checkout命令切换到这个新分支。例如,要创建名为new_branch的新分支并切换到它,可以执行以下命令:

    “`
    git branch new_branch
    git checkout new_branch
    “`

    2. 确认当前所在分支:使用git branch命令确认当前所在分支是新创建的分支。

    “`
    git branch
    “`

    在命令行中将显示一个带*号的分支名称,表示当前所在的分支。

    3. 添加远程仓库:如果尚未将远程仓库添加到本地仓库中,需要执行以下命令将其添加到你的本地仓库。

    “`
    git remote add origin
    “`

    其中,是远程仓库的URL。

    4. 拉取远程分支:在确认当前所在分支的前提下,执行git pull命令来拉取远程分支的最新更改。如果需要指定远程分支的名称,可以使用以下命令:

    “`
    git pull origin
    “`

    其中,是远程分支的名称。

    5. 解决冲突(如果有):在执行gitpull命令时,如果存在冲突(即本地分支与远程分支有不同的更改),则需要解决冲突。冲突通常发生在合并两个分支时。在解决冲突后,需要将更改添加到缓冲区,并进行提交。

    “`
    git add .
    git commit -m “Resolved conflicts”
    “`

    通过执行上述步骤,你就可以在新分支上执行gitpull命令了。记住,在执行git pull命令时,确保你已经切换到正确的分支,并且已经添加了远程仓库。如果存在冲突,请解决冲突后再进行提交。

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在使用Git进行版本控制时,`git pull`命令用于获取远程仓库的最新更新并合并到当前分支。如果你希望将最新更新合并到一个新的分支,可以按照以下步骤操作:

    1. 确认当前所在分支:首先需要确认当前所在分支。可以通过以下命令查看当前所在分支:

    “`
    git branch
    “`

    当前所在分支的前面会有一个星号。如果需要切换到其他分支,可以使用命令 `git checkout `。

    如果当前分支已经是你希望将最新更新合并到的分支,可以直接进行下一步。

    2. 创建新的分支:在将最新更新合并到新的分支之前,我们需要先创建新的分支。可以使用以下命令创建一个新的分支:

    “`
    git branch
    “`

    这会在本地仓库中创建一个新的分支,但并不会自动切换到该分支。

    3. 切换到新的分支:切换到新的分支,使用以下命令:

    “`
    git checkout
    “`

    这会将工作区切换到新创建的分支,以便我们将最新更新合并到该分支。

    4. 获取最新更新:现在我们已经准备好了,可以使用以下命令获取远程仓库的最新更新:

    “`
    git pull origin
    “`

    这会将指定远程仓库的最新更新下载到本地仓库,但并不会自动合并到当前分支。

    注意:`` 是远程仓库的分支名称。通常情况下,远程仓库的默认分支是 `origin/master`,你可以替换为其他分支名称。

    5. 合并最新更新:下载完最新更新后,我们需要将其合并到新的分支,可以使用以下命令:

    “`
    git merge origin/
    “`

    这会将最新更新合并到当前所在的新分支。

    注意:合并过程可能会产生冲突,需要手动解决冲突并提交更改。

    6. 提交更改:解决完冲突后,使用以下命令提交更改:

    “`
    git add .
    git commit -m “合并最新更新到新分支”
    “`

    这会将解决冲突后的更改提交到新的分支。

    7. 推送新分支:如果你希望将新的分支推送到远程仓库,可以使用以下命令:

    “`
    git push origin
    “`

    这会将新的分支推送到远程仓库,使其他开发人员也能够访问到该分支。

    完成上述步骤后,你就成功将最新更新合并到了一个新的分支中。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部